1、使用代理,2、配置路径,3、调试和验证。接下来详细讲解如何操作。 一、使用代理 在Vue项目中,vue.config.js文件用于配置开发服务器的代理。你可以通过添加devServer.proxy选项来配置多个代理接口。下面是一个基本的配置示例: module.exports = { devServer: { proxy: { '/api1': { target: 'http://api1....
在Vue项目的开发过程中,为了本地调试方便,我们通常会在 vue.config.js 中配置 devServer 来在本地启动一个服务器,在这个选项中,我们会配置proxy 属性来将指向到本地的请求(例如: /api/action) 代理到后端的开发服务器上(例如: http://xxx.xxx.xxx/api/action) devServer: { port:8081, proxy: {"/api/...
Vue的Proxy配置通常位于vue.config.js文件中,该文件用于配置Vue CLI的各种选项,包括开发服务器的代理设置。Proxy配置的基本结构如下: javascript module.exports = { devServer: { proxy: { // 代理配置 } } }; 2. 配置单个代理 在vue.config.js文件的devServer.proxy选项中,可以添加单个代理配置。例如: java...
这个问题可以通过vue.config.js中的devServer.proxy选项来配置。 方法一 在vue.config.js中添加如下配置: devServer:{ proxy:"http://localhost:5000"} 说明: 1、优点:配置简单,请求资源时直接发给前端(8080)即可 2、缺点:不能配置多个代理,不可灵活的控制请求是否走代理 3、工作方式:若按照上述配置代理,当请求...
在Vue项目的开发过程中,为了本地调试方便,我们通常会在 vue.config.js 中配置 devServer 来在本地启动一个服务器,在这个选项中,我们会配置proxy 属性来将指向到本地的请求(例如: /api/action) 代理到后端的开发服务器上(例如:http://xxx.xxx.xxx/api/action) ...
在Vue 项目中,你可以在vue.config.js文件中配置代理以解决跨域问题。这是通过使用devServer.proxy选项来完成的。下面是一些示例: 1. 配置一个简单的代理 如果你只想将所有请求代理到同一个目标,你可以使用一个字符串来指定代理目标: module.exports={devServer:{proxy:'http://localhost:4000'}} ...
在Vue3项目中,我们可以通过修改vue.config.js文件来配置多个proxy。下面是一个示例的vue.config.js文件,其中设置了两个不同的proxy,分别用于处理不同的请求。 // vue.config.jsmodule.exports={devServer:{proxy:{'/api1':{target:'http://localhost:3000',changeOrigin:true,pathRewrite:{'^/api1':''}},...
{ devServer: { proxy: { '/api': { target: 'https://other-server.example.com', secure: false, changeOrigin: true, pathRewrite: { "^/api": "/" } }, '/test': { target: 'https://other-server.example2.com', secure: false, changeOrigin: true, pathRewrite: { "^/test": "/" }...
vue多个代理配置vue.config vue多个代理配置 vue.config devServer: { host:'localhost', port:8200, proxy: {'/api': { target:'http://192.168.0.8:80', changeOrigin:true,//如果接口跨域,需要进行这个参数配置ws:true, pathRewrite: {'^/api':'/'}...
VUE_APP_BASE_API_PROXY = '/proxy-api' 2: 配置项目根目录下的vue.config.js 找到devServer devServer:{port:port,open:true,historyApiFallback:true,overlay:{warnings:false,errors:true},proxy:{[process.env.VUE_APP_BASE_API_PROXY]:{target:"http://172.16.xx.xxx:8099/",// 后台给的需要跨域请...